Abstract

The water resources renew ability integration evaluation is the ssystems engineering which is influenced by multi-factor, nonlinear relations, and complicated uncertainty. The set pair analysis has been developed by the concepts of the main same, supper same, assimilation degree and the new grades law. The multi-factors degree set pair analysis fuzzy evaluation model (MFSPAFM) has been established and been applied to evaluate the water resources renew ability of Yellow River basin. And the result is compare with the results of the routine set pair analysis evaluation model, fuzzy variable set, and so on evaluation models. It is showed that the MFSPAFM is structure simple, calculation easy, result practical and reasonable, and method feasible and reliable and is fit for water resources renewability ability integration evaluation. © 2012 Springer-Verlag.
